An Elizabeth II sterling silver ancient Greek coin set match box holder, London 1992 by T&Co (untraced)
of rectangular form, the top with an unmarked gold mounted Greek Bronze coin, possibly Sicily, Syracuse. 317-289 BC, Head of Apollo. Together with an early 20th century French 950 standard silver pen knife, Paris circa 1910 by Georges Gallois, (reg. 11th February 1908, bif. 5th July 1927), retailed by Kendall-Touron. Engrave d to the handle with an imperial crown above an initial, possibly a Russian A. Marked to the blade TOURON PARIS. (2)
box length – 11 cm / 4.3 inches
pen knife length (open) – 18.5 cm / 7.25 inches
Gross weight – 275 grams / 8.84 ozt
